summaryrefslogtreecommitdiff
path: root/.gitignore
diff options
context:
space:
mode:
authorDanny Holman <dholman@gymli.org>2025-01-12 01:17:36 -0600
committerDanny Holman <dholman@gymli.org>2025-01-12 01:19:11 -0600
commit95cd78840f0891e60f5ebecc8a8eb4fbaf3c2ebf (patch)
treec8c35347b50477929727fa5be9f5d0f55cbe18fd /.gitignore
parent5e166f3042a8e7b3031aae4da7006f80caa53ecc (diff)
PROJECT RESTRUCTURING
Move the entire kernel into its own directory. Create new directories for system commands, libraries and other required essentials for a complete Unix-like operating system. Signed-off-by: Danny Holman <dholman@gymli.org>
Diffstat (limited to '.gitignore')
-rw-r--r--.gitignore41
1 files changed, 33 insertions, 8 deletions
diff --git a/.gitignore b/.gitignore
index a9a564b..dbc549a 100644
--- a/.gitignore
+++ b/.gitignore
@@ -1,7 +1,6 @@
# Normal rules
.*
*.a
-*.bin
*.bz2
*.c.*
*.d
@@ -21,14 +20,40 @@
*.xz
*.zst
-# Top-level files
-/vmbox
-/a.img
-/bochsrc
-/debug.log
+# Built exec's
+bin/cat/cat
+bin/chmod/chmod
+bin/chown/chown
+bin/cp/cp
+bin/date/date
+bin/echo/echo
+bin/kill/kill
+bin/login/login
+bin/ls/ls
+bin/man/man
+bin/mv/mv
+bin/ps/ps
+bin/pwd/pwd
+bin/sh/sh
+bin/su/su
+bin/touch/touch
+kernel/vmbox
+sbin/init/init
+sbin/mknod/mknod
+sbin/mount/mount
+sbin/nologin/nologin
+sbin/shutdown/shutdown
+sbin/umount/umount
+usr.sbin/bxpkg/bxpkg
+usr.sbin/cron/cron
+usr.sbin/gfdisk/gfdisk
+usr.sbin/mkfs.fat/mkfs.fat
+usr.sbin/useradd/useradd
+usr.sbin/usermod/usermod
-# Image generation files
-/img/
+# Built libs
+lib/libc/libc.so
+lib/libm/libm.so
# Don't ignore these!
!.gitattributes